OpenDSS Reader#
The OpenDSS reader parses an OpenDSS master file (.dss) and all referenced
include files into a GDM DistributionSystem. It uses
OpenDSSDirect.py to drive
the OpenDSS engine and extract component data.
Reader Interface#
- class ditto.readers.opendss.reader.Reader(Opendss_master_file: Path, crs: str | None = None, use_split_phase_representation: bool = True)#
Bases:
AbstractReaderClass interface for Opendss case file reader
- get_system() DistributionSystem#
Returns an instance of DistributionSystem
- Returns:
Instance of DistributionSystem
- Return type:
DistributionSystem
Component Parsers#
Each component type is handled by a dedicated module that queries the OpenDSS engine and maps the results to GDM objects.
- class ditto.readers.opendss.components.branches.MatrixBranchTypes(value)#
- ditto.readers.opendss.components.branches.get_branches(system: System, mapping: dict[str, str], geometry_branch_equipment_catalog: dict, matrix_branch_equipments_catalog: dict, thermal_limit_catalog: dict) tuple[list[MatrixImpedanceBranch | GeometryBranch]]#
Method to build a model branches
- Parameters:
system (System) – Instance of System
mapping (dict[str, int]) – mapping of line geometries names to GeometryBranchEquipment hash
geometry_branch_equipment_catalog (dict) – mapping of model hash to GeometryBranchEquipment instance
matrix_branch_equipments_catalog (dict) – mapping of model hash to MatrixImpedanceBranchEquipment instance
thermal_limit_catalog (dict) – mapping of model hash to ThermalLimitSet instance
- Returns:
Returns a list of system branches
- Return type:
tuple[list[MatrixImpedanceBranch | GeometryBranch]]

Utility Functions#
- ditto.readers.opendss.graph_utils.update_split_phase_nodes(graph: Graph, system: DistributionSystem) DistributionSystem#
Return the system with corrected split phase representation
- Parameters:
graph (Graph) – Graph representation of the dirtribution model
system (DistributionSystem) – Instance of an gdm DistributionSystem
- Returns:
Updated system with fixed split phase representation
- Return type:
DistributionSystem

- ditto.readers.opendss.common.get_unit_index(units_value) int#
Extract an int from an opendssdirect Units() return value.
Older versions of opendssdirect (>=0.7) return a plain int while newer versions return an IntEnum with a .value attribute.
